Are You Ready for Post Quantum Encryption?
Larry Greenblatt

While many people like Ray Kurzweil and Sabine Hossenfelder point out that that we have not really seen any real cause for concern that quantum computing is about to actually work, much less crack the world’s encryption technologies, there are regulations in the works to migrate to quantum safe algorithms. In this talk, I plan to use Wireshark to sniff out TLS handshakes using Microsoft Edge and Google Chrome to see the algorithms negotiated, which are threatened by quantum computing “Shor’s Algorithm” and why it may actually be faster anyway to migrate.
